Metabolic Mitigation of Staphylococcus aureus Vancomycin Intermediate-Level Susceptibility
6 Nov 2017
Abstract excerpt
ABSTRACT Staphylococcus aureus is a major human pathogen whose infections are increasingly difficult to treat due to increased antibiotic resistance, including resistance to vancomycin. Vancomycin-intermediate S. aureus (VISA) strains develop resistance to vancomycin through adaptive changes that are incompletely understood.
